Biography

2016-17 (Sophomore): Did not compete.

2015-16 (Freshman):
Finished with a 3-6 overall record wrestling unattached in the 285-pound weight class … Recorded two falls and a decision … Fastest fall came in 1:12 over Onassis Williams (Spartanburg Methodist) … Participated at The Citadel Open, Navy Classic, and the Southern Scuffle … 

Prep: Wrestled for Coach Steven Marquina at Floyd County high school … Took fourth at the Carroll County Invitational as a freshman and helped the team take second in the Three Rivers District (TRD) and third in Region C ... Captured second in the TRD at heavyweight as a sophomore and helped the team claim the second TRD for the second-straight year ... Claimed first in the 2A West and seventh in the 2A State ... Finished first at the Carroll County Invite, the Titan Toughman, the Rural Retreat Invite, the Glenvar Invite and Conference 38 during his senior year ... Tallied a 37-5 record and 30 pins as a senior and went 101-46 during his high school career ... 

Personal: Son of Wayne and Debra Keyton … Older brother to Amanda  … Played football all throughout high school as well as participated in indoor and outdoor track … Was a four-time All-American on the football team at offensive tackle/offensive guard … Set a record for most consecutive games started at 41 … Broke the school record in both indoor and outdoor shotput with distances of 47’8” and 51’0” respectively … Intends to major in business administration and would like to be a manager of a successful restaurant … Enjoys hunting, fishing, video games and building computers when he is not on the mat practicing or in class …
